[目的]探讨低密度脂蛋白受体(LDLR)基因Asn591 Asn多态性与延边朝鲜族自治州朝鲜族、汉族原发性高血压的相关性.[方法]采用聚合酶链-单链构象多态结合DNA测定序列方法检测280例原发性高血压患者和410例对照人群LDLR基因Asn591 Asn位点的多态性;应用酶联免疫吸附法测定血浆脂联素和胰岛素水平,应用氧化酶法检测三酰甘油及空腹血糖等生物化学指标.[结果]朝鲜族T等位基因频率在高血压组和对照组中分别为11.18%和20.48%,汉族分别为11.33%和20.77%,朝鲜族及汉族高血压组与对照组比较差异均有统计学意义(P<0.01);朝鲜族和汉族高血压组体重指数及体脂肪率明显高于对照组,而血浆脂联素水平显著低于对照组(P<0.05).[结论]LDLR基因Asn591 Asn位点的等位基因T可能是延边朝鲜族自治州朝鲜族和汉族原发性高血压发生的一个危险因子;高体重指数、体脂肪率和低血浆脂联素可能是延边朝鲜族自治州朝鲜族和汉族人群原发性高血压发生的重要危险因素.
[Objective] To investigate the association between Asn591 Asn polymorphism of low density lipoprotein receptor (LDLR) gene and essential hypertension in Korean and Han nationality in Yanbian Korean Autonomous Prefecture. [Methods] Polymerase chain-single strand conformation polymorphism The Asn591 Asn locus polymorphism of LDLR gene was detected in 280 patients with essential hypertension and 410 controls by DNA sequencing. Plasma adiponectin and insulin levels were measured by enzyme-linked immunosorbent assay (ELISA) Triglyceride, fasting blood glucose and other biochemical indicators. [Results] The frequency of T allele in Korean was 11.18% and 20.48% respectively in hypertension group and control group, Han nationality was 11.33% and 20.77% There was significant difference between hypertension group and control group (P <0.01). Body mass index and body fat percentage in Korean and Han hypertension group were significantly higher than those in control group, while plasma adiponectin level was significantly lower than that in control group P <0.05). [Conclusion] The allele T of Asn591 Asn locus in LDLR gene may be a risk factor for the occurrence of essential hypertension in Korean and Han nationality in Yanbian Korean Autonomous Prefecture.
